Job Description

We are looking for a responsible Contract Administrator with legal background to join our team. Your main duties will be to prepare, and review our resident sales contracts, discuss variations and time frames with them, apply changes and keep the contracts valid in law and within our internal requirements.

A successful Contract Administrator will demonstrate strong attention to detail along with the ability to discover potential risks for our company. You should also analyze contracts with an eye toward reducing costs and increasing profits while ensuring compliance with the law. Our ideal candidate has previous experience managing contracts and is familiar with legal requirements and terms of use.

Ultimately, you should ensure all our contracts conform to legislative requirements and meet our company goals.

Duties and Responsibilities

  • Prepare sales and purchase contracts

  • Negotiate contract terms with internal and external business partners

  • Review and update existing contracts

  • Explain terms and conditions to managers and interested parties

  • Ensure that employees understand and comply with company contracts

  • Analyze potential risks involved with specific contract terms

  • Stay up-to-date with legislative changes and coordinate with the legal department as needed

  • Ensure all deadlines and conditions described on contracts are met 

  • Maintain an organized system of physical and digital records

About you 

  • Proven experience as a Contract Administrator, Contract Manager or relevant role

  • Have some legal training or a lawyer

  • Knowledge of legal requirements involved with contracts

  • Familiarity with accounting procedures

  • Excellent writing skills

  • Keen attention to detail, with an ability to spot errors

  • Strong analytical and organizational skills

  • Ability to work with varying seniority levels, including staff, managers, and external partners

  • BSc degree in Law; additional qualifications in business administration are a plus or relevant degree
